What's the best way to get rid of acne scars/pits?

I have pits on my cheeks from puberty, what's the best way to get rid of them?

It depends on how deep they are we usually use laser at my job if they are really deep but if there not to deep you can get microdermabrasion if you can't go have it done you can buy a PMD personal microderm machine and do it yourself every 2 weeks

I hate to say this but if they are that deep they aren't going to easily go away with some creams or lemon juice anything like that. I have some minor scarring and even lasers didn't help. The only thing that had helped is injectable fillers like Juvederm which is like 600 a syringe and isn't even permanent. I would see a dermatologist or plastic surgeon to learn about your options as nothing over-the-counter is going to help. It sucks but it's true 😥
